Output 107909a94488f5e0b24b0715ff88824d03666766115a38ed709fd26c8a78bf19:4

value
464559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 618bc8610b4b3968914f2952a8e820b2d5b368be OP_EQUAL
address
3AanvReL64uib14oU2UufCZ2qMH3m2guV1
transaction
107909a94488f5e0b24b0715ff88824d03666766115a38ed709fd26c8a78bf19
spent
true